Please advise me! We are building a conservatory but have a Worcester Bosch condensing boiler vent pipe where one of the walls will be. Is it possible to put a 90 degree angled pipe on it and re-route it through the new wall? How long can a vent pipe be?

Thanks, Julie
 
If vent pipe means flue get a gas safe eng to quote for it/ a new flue
